Hidden Charges Are Unfair

Hidden charges — setup fees, processing costs, delivery, minimums — are unfair when undisclosed because they change the true price after the decision is made. Asking for a full cost breakdown upfront is the protection.

Advertising Can Influence Choices

Repeated advertising builds familiarity that the mind mistakes for genuine wanting. Recognising that manufactured desire — and pausing before acting on it — is what keeps the decision the buyer's own.

Speak Up About a Money Problem

A money problem is resolved fastest by raising it calmly and directly with the person involved. Silence rarely fixes an overpayment or a wrong charge — it usually just makes it permanent.
